description Product Description

Used as an intermediate in pharmaceutical synthesis, particularly in the development of bioactive molecules and drug candidates. Its structure allows for selective modifications, making it valuable in creating compounds with central nervous system activity. Commonly employed in the preparation of receptor agonists, antagonists, and enzyme inhibitors. The presence of a bromopropyl group enables further alkylation or coupling reactions, facilitating the construction of complex piperazine-containing architectures found in medicinal chemistry. Also utilized in the synthesis of agrochemicals and functionalized polymers.
